Edna Board Givens, 85, of Parkersburg, went to her heavenly home, Tuesday, Nov. 26, 2013.

She was born Feb. 18, 1928, in Palestine, W.Va., a daughter of the late Kelsie T. and Wanda Peck Board.

She was a member of the South Parkersburg Baptist Church.

She is survived by one daughter, Sherill Bender Babineaux and husband Albert of Winchester, Ky.; one son, Richard Givens and wife Patricia of Parkersburg; four grandchildren, Charles Bender and wife Kristina of Winchester, Ky., Trisha Babineaux of Winchester, Ky., David Givens and wife Jodi of Ravenswood, W.Va., and Tamela Abel and husband Daniel of Bridgeport, W.Va.; great-grandchildren, Braxton Bender, Meagan Forrest and her husband Dan, Caylee and Jordyn Abel, Bella and Isaiah Forrest, and Alissa and Emily Givens; and one sister, Doris Wilson of Washington, W.Va.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Carl E. Givens, Jr.; and her brother, Harold Board.

Services will be held 11 a.m. Saturday, Nov. 30, at Sunset Memorial Funeral Home, Parkersburg, with Pastor Joe Busch officiating. Entombment will follow in Sunset Memory Gardens. Visitation will be Friday from 2-6 p.m. at the funeral home.

Memorial contributions may be made to the South Parkersburg Baptist Church Building Fund.
